Who sits in solitude and is quiet has escaped from three wars: hearing, speaking, seeing; yet against one thing shall he continually battle: that is, his own heart.
St. Antony
That favorite subject, Myself
James Boswell
But how shall we expect charity towards others, when we are uncharitable to ourselves? Charity begins at home, is the voice of the world; yet is every man his greatest enemy, and, as it were, his own executioner.
Thomas Browne
If a man conquer in battle a thousand times a thousand, and another conquer himself, he who conquers himself is the greater conqueror.
Buddha
God, harden me against myself.
Amy Carmichael
He who conquers himself is the mightiest warrior.
Confucius
I am having more trouble with myself than any other man I have ever met.
Raymond Dale
Some conjurors say that three is the magic number, and some say number seven. It’s neither, my friend, neither. It’s number one.
Charles Dickens
There is one work which is right and proper for us to do, and that is the eradication of self. But however great this eradication and reduction of self may be, it remains insufficient if God does not complete it in us. For our humility is only perfect when God humbles us through ourselves.
Meister Eckhart
The true value of a human being can be found in degrees to which he has attained liberation from the self.
Albert Einstein
A person’s attitude toward himself has a profound influence on his attitude toward God, his family, his friends, his future, and many other significant areas of his life.
Bill Gothard
It is only by a total death to self we can be lost in God.
Madame Guyon
To fight against sin is to fight against the devil, the world and oneself. The fight against oneself is the worst fight of all.
Martin Luther
I am more afraid of my own heart than of the pope and all his cardinals. I have within me the great pope, Self.
Martin Luther
There is no smaller package than a person all wrapped up in himself.
Peter C. Moore
Self is the root, the branches, the tree, of all the evil of our fallen state.
Andrew Murray
All greatness grows great by self-abasement, and not by exalting itself.
Nestorius
There is a principle of self, which disposes us to despise those who differ from us; and we are often under its influence, when we think we are only demonstrating a becoming zeal in the cause of God.
John Newton
Whenever I climb I am followed by a dog called Ego.
Friedrich Nietzsche
“I” is hateful.
Blaise Pascal
To conquer self is the best and noblest victory; to be vanquished by one’s own nature is the worst and most ignoble defeat.
Plato
If I long to improve my brother, the first step toward doing so is to improve myself.
Christina Rossetti
No man is free who is a slave to the flesh.
Seneca
When you get your own way, you nurse a hideous idol called self. But when you give up your own way, you get God.
Janet Erskin Stewart
Real glory springs from the silent conquest of ourselves.
Joseph P. Thompson
Of Self and Me, the more of sin and wickedness and the more the Self, the I, the Me, the Mine, that is, self-seeking and selfishness, abate in a man, the more doth God’s I, that is, God Himself, increase.
Theologian Germanica
The I, the Self and the like must all be given up and done away.
Theologian Germanica
Self is the opaque veil that hides the face of God from us. It can be removed only in spiritual experience, never by mere instruction.
A.W. Tozer
